French toast, a beloved breakfast classic worldwide, involves soaking bread slices in a mixture of eggs, milk, and spices, followed by pan-frying until they turn golden and delicious. However, crafting French toast can be time-intensive, especially for a group. Enter the Sheet Pan French Toast – enabling you to create a generous batch all at once, saving both time and energy. It’s ideal for leisurely weekend mornings or catering to a hungry brunch crowd.
For serving, you have the opportunity to get creative with presentation. Either serve the Sheet Pan French Toast directly from the pan or transfer it to a platter for an attractive display. Sprinkle it with powdered sugar, add fresh berries, and drizzle with maple syrup for a classic touch. Pair it with sides like bacon, sausage, scrambled eggs, or a refreshing fruit salad to enhance the variety of your breakfast spread. Complete the meal with a warm cup of coffee or a refreshing glass of orange juice.
